Sometimes videos of people clearly having a mental breakdown or suffering from PTSD are described as “acting out.” Often these videos were filmed without their subjects’ permission and then posted on the internet to elicit a reaction or go viral. ![]() Nowadays, it is quite common to come across pictures or videos of ordinary people doing mundane, funny or even socially unacceptable things (such as this video of a man shaving on the train). ![]() The Online Etymology Dictionary defines “viral” as “the sense of becoming suddenly widely popular through internet sharing.” First used in this context in 1999, the word was used in the context of marketing and described online phenomena that seemed to bear a resemblance to the spread of a computer virus. A video intended for a small group of people can easily go viral online in a matter of hours and it may even transcend the original platform in that time. Technology is rapidly evolving, and the development and design of social media platforms have made it extremely simple to share digital content - pictures, videos and text - with others.
